Percentage of Water Recycled

Definition

The percentage of water recycled KPI measures the amount of water that is reused in the laundry process, reducing overall water consumption. This ratio is critical to measure because it directly reflects the sustainability efforts of the laundromat chain. By recycling a significant portion of the water used, the business can minimize its environmental impact and operational costs while also demonstrating its commitment to eco-friendly practices. This KPI is important to measure as it directly impacts the overall environmental footprint of the business, as well as its reputation among environmentally conscious consumers.

Percentage of Water Recycled = (Amount of Water Recycled / Total Water Used) x 100

How To Calculate

The formula to calculate the percentage of water recycled KPI is straightforward. It involves dividing the amount of water recycled by the total water used and multiplying the result by 100 to express it as a percentage. The numerator represents the water that is reused within the laundromat's operations, while the denominator reflects the overall water consumption. By tracking this ratio, the business can gauge its efficiency in recycling water and identify areas for improvement.

Example

For example, if a Greenwash Hub location recycles 1,500 gallons of water out of a total of 3,000 gallons used in a given period, the calculation would be as follows: Percentage of Water Recycled = (1500 / 3000) x 100 = 50%. This means that 50% of the water used in the laundry process is recycled, showcasing the business's efforts to minimize water wastage and promote sustainability.

Benefits and Limitations

The primary benefit of tracking the percentage of water recycled KPI is the ability to showcase the laundromat's commitment to eco-friendly practices and water conservation. By effectively recycling water, the business can reduce its environmental impact and operational costs. However, a potential limitation lies in the initial investment required to implement water recycling systems, as well as the ongoing maintenance costs.

Industry Benchmarks

According to industry benchmarks, the typical percentage of water recycled in eco-friendly laundromats ranges from 40% to 60%. Achieving a percentage above 60% would be considered exceptional performance within the industry, demonstrating a strong dedication to water conservation and environmental sustainability.

Tips and Tricks

  • Invest in advanced water recycling systems to maximize efficiency.
  • Educate customers on the importance of water recycling and how they contribute to the laundromat's sustainability efforts.
  • Regularly monitor and maintain water recycling equipment to ensure optimal performance.
  • Consider offering incentives to customers who choose eco-friendly washing and drying cycles to encourage water conservation.

Energy Consumption per Load

Definition

Energy consumption per load is a key performance indicator that measures the amount of energy utilized to wash and dry a single load of laundry. This ratio is critical to measure as it directly impacts the operational costs and environmental footprint of a laundromat chain. By tracking energy consumption per load, businesses can identify opportunities to reduce energy usage, resulting in cost savings and a more sustainable laundry service offering. Understanding this KPI in the business context is essential as it allows laundromat chains to make informed decisions regarding equipment upgrades, process optimizations, and overall environmental impact.

Energy Consumption per Load = Total energy used for washing and drying / Number of loads processed

How To Calculate

The formula to calculate energy consumption per load involves dividing the total energy used for washing and drying by the number of loads processed. The total energy used includes the energy consumed by washing and drying machines during the laundry cycle. By dividing this value by the number of loads processed, the resulting ratio provides clarity on how much energy is expended per load, offering insight into the efficiency of energy usage within the laundromat.

Example

For example, if a laundromat consumes a total of 50,000 kWh (kilowatt-hours) of energy for washing and drying and processes 5,000 loads of laundry during a specific timeframe, the energy consumption per load can be calculated by dividing the total energy used by the number of loads processed. In this case, the energy consumption per load would be 50,000 kWh / 5,000 loads = 10 kWh per load.

Benefits and Limitations

The advantages of effectively using energy consumption per load as a KPI include the ability to identify energy-saving opportunities, reduce operational costs, and enhance the sustainability of a laundromat chain. However, limitations may arise from factors such as fluctuations in energy prices and the availability of energy-efficient equipment, which can impact the accuracy of this KPI.

Industry Benchmarks

According to industry benchmarks, the average energy consumption per load for laundromat chains in the US ranges from 8-12 kWh per load. Above-average performance levels fall within the 6-8 kWh per load range, while exceptional performance is represented by energy consumption levels of less than 6 kWh per load.

Tips and Tricks

  • Invest in energy-efficient washing and drying machines
  • Implement load optimization strategies to maximize energy usage
  • Explore renewable energy sources such as solar panels to power laundromat facilities
  • Regularly maintain and calibrate laundry equipment to ensure optimal energy performance

Customer Satisfaction Index for Eco-Friendly Practices

Definition

The Customer Satisfaction Index for Eco-Friendly Practices KPI measures the level of satisfaction among customers with regards to the environmentally sustainable operations and services provided by Greenwash Hub. This KPI is critical to measure as it indicates how well the laundromat chain is meeting the needs and expectations of its eco-conscious customer base. By assessing customer satisfaction in the context of eco-friendly practices, Greenwash Hub can understand the impact of its sustainable initiatives on customer loyalty, retention, and brand reputation. It is important to measure this KPI as it directly influences the long-term success and profitability of the business, as satisfied customers are more likely to become repeat patrons and brand advocates.

How To Calculate

The formula for calculating the Customer Satisfaction Index for Eco-Friendly Practices involves gathering customer feedback through surveys or other feedback channels to assess their satisfaction with the eco-friendly practices and services. The feedback is then analyzed to identify trends, patterns, and areas for improvement. The results of the analysis are used to calculate the overall Customer Satisfaction Index for Eco-Friendly Practices KPI.
Customer Satisfaction Index for Eco-Friendly Practices = (Number of satisfied customers / Total number of surveyed customers) x 100

Example

For example, if Greenwash Hub receives feedback from 200 surveyed customers and 160 of them express satisfaction with the eco-friendly practices and services, the calculation would be as follows: Customer Satisfaction Index for Eco-Friendly Practices = (160 / 200) x 100 = 80% This indicates that 80% of surveyed customers are satisfied with the eco-friendly practices and services provided by Greenwash Hub.

Benefits and Limitations

The main benefit of using the Customer Satisfaction Index for Eco-Friendly Practices KPI is that it provides valuable insights into the level of customer satisfaction specifically related to eco-friendly initiatives. This allows Greenwash Hub to understand and address customer needs and preferences, thereby enhancing overall customer experience and loyalty. However, a potential limitation of this KPI is that it may not capture the complete picture of customer satisfaction, as it focuses solely on eco-friendly practices and services.

Industry Benchmarks

According to industry benchmarks, the average Customer Satisfaction Index for Eco-Friendly Practices in the eco-friendly laundromat industry ranges from 75% to 85%, with exceptional performance levels reaching above 90%. These benchmarks are based on data from reputable sources within the US context.

Tips and Tricks

  • Regularly gather customer feedback through surveys and other channels to assess satisfaction with eco-friendly practices.
  • Implement improvements based on customer feedback to enhance eco-friendly services and initiatives.
  • Educate customers about the environmentally sustainable practices employed by the laundromat chain to increase their awareness and appreciation.
  • Showcase success stories and testimonials from satisfied customers to demonstrate the positive impact of eco-friendly practices.

Biodegradable Detergent Usage Rate

Definition

The Biodegradable Detergent Usage Rate is a key performance indicator that measures the percentage of biodegradable detergents used in the laundry process. This ratio is essential to measure the environmental impact of the laundromat's operations and its commitment to sustainability. It is critical to the business context as it reflects the eco-friendly approach of the laundromat chain, which is increasingly important to environmentally conscious consumers and aligns with the unique value proposition of the business. It matters because it demonstrates the laundromat's dedication to reducing the use of harsh chemical detergents and minimizing its ecological footprint.

How To Calculate

The formula for calculating the Biodegradable Detergent Usage Rate is the total amount of biodegradable detergent used divided by the total amount of detergent used, multiplied by 100 to obtain the percentage.

Biodegradable Detergent Usage Rate = (Total amount of biodegradable detergent used / Total amount of detergent used) x 100

Example

For example, if a laundromat chain used 500 ounces of biodegradable detergent and 1000 ounces of detergent in total, the calculation for the Biodegradable Detergent Usage Rate would be: (500 / 1000) x 100 = 50%. This means that 50% of the detergent used is biodegradable.

Benefits and Limitations

The advantage of measuring the Biodegradable Detergent Usage Rate is that it demonstrates the laundromat's commitment to sustainability and eco-friendly practices, which can attract environmentally conscious customers and contribute to the unique value proposition of the business. However, a potential limitation is that this KPI does not account for the overall environmental impact of the laundry process, as it focuses solely on detergent usage.

Industry Benchmarks

According to industry benchmarks, the average Biodegradable Detergent Usage Rate in the US for eco-friendly laundromats is approximately 40-60%, while above-average performance levels can reach 70-80%. Exceptional performance in this KPI would be a Biodegradable Detergent Usage Rate of over 90%.

Tips and Tricks

  • Source biodegradable detergents from reputable eco-friendly suppliers.
  • Provide incentives for customers to choose the biodegradable detergent option.
  • Educate customers about the benefits of biodegradable detergents for the environment and their clothing.
  • Regularly review and update the selection of biodegradable detergents to ensure the best quality and eco-friendly options are available.

Carbon Footprint Reduction Percentage

Definition

The Carbon Footprint Reduction Percentage KPI measures the decrease in carbon emissions achieved as a result of implementing sustainable practices within the laundry business. This ratio is critical to measure to assess the environmental impact of the laundromat chain and demonstrate the company's commitment to sustainability. In the business context, this KPI is important for showcasing the environmental responsibility of the laundromat chain, which can attract eco-conscious customers and align with the brand's values. As the demand for eco-friendly alternatives rises, this KPI becomes critical for differentiating the business and maintaining a competitive edge. Furthermore, it impacts business performance by influencing customer loyalty, brand reputation, and overall appeal. It matters because demonstrating a tangible reduction in carbon emissions sets a positive example for other businesses and contributes to a healthier planet.

How To Calculate

The formula for calculating the Carbon Footprint Reduction Percentage KPI involves comparing the current carbon footprint to a baseline or previous time period. Subtract the current carbon footprint from the baseline, then divide the result by the baseline and multiply by 100 to express the reduction as a percentage.
Carbon Footprint Reduction Percentage = ((Baseline Carbon Footprint - Current Carbon Footprint) / Baseline Carbon Footprint) x 100

Example

For example, if the baseline carbon footprint of Greenwash Hub was 100 metric tons and the current carbon footprint is 70 metric tons, the calculation would be as follows: Carbon Footprint Reduction Percentage = ((100 - 70) / 100) x 100 = 30% This means that Greenwash Hub has achieved a 30% reduction in carbon emissions from its baseline, demonstrating a significant improvement in environmental impact.

Benefits and Limitations

The benefits of measuring the Carbon Footprint Reduction Percentage include demonstrating the company's commitment to sustainability, attracting environmentally conscious customers, and fostering a positive brand image. However, a limitation of this KPI is that it only reflects environmental impact and may not directly translate to financial performance. Additionally, external factors beyond the company's control, such as energy prices or government regulations, can influence the calculation.

Industry Benchmarks

In the US context, benchmarks for Carbon Footprint Reduction Percentage in the laundry industry range from 10% to 30%. A typical performance level would aim for a 10% reduction, while an above-average performance would achieve a 20% reduction. Exceptional performance in this area would reach a 30% reduction in carbon emissions.

Tips and Tricks

  • Invest in energy-efficient equipment and technologies to reduce carbon footprint
  • Implement a comprehensive recycling and waste management program
  • Use renewable energy sources, such as solar panels, to power the laundromat chain
  • Educate customers about the environmental benefits of using eco-friendly laundry services
  • Regularly monitor and track carbon footprint reduction progress

Renewable Energy Utilization Rate

Definition

The Renewable Energy Utilization Rate KPI measures the percentage of energy consumed by a business that is derived from renewable sources, such as solar, wind, or hydropower. This ratio is critical to measure because it reflects the company's commitment to sustainability and environmental responsibility. In the business context, this KPI is important for demonstrating a reduction in the carbon footprint of operations, as well as potentially qualifying for green business incentives and grants. It ultimately impacts business performance by enhancing the company's reputation among eco-conscious consumers and reducing the long-term costs associated with traditional energy sources.

How To Calculate

The Renewable Energy Utilization Rate KPI is calculated by dividing the total energy consumption from renewable sources by the total energy consumption from all sources, and then multiplying by 100 to obtain a percentage. The formula reflects the company's dedication to using environmentally friendly energy sources and its overall energy efficiency.

Example

For example, if a laundromat chain consumes 10,000 kWh of electricity in a month, and 6,000 kWh of that comes from renewable sources, the Renewable Energy Utilization Rate can be calculated as (6,000 / 10,000) * 100 = 60%. This shows that 60% of the energy used by the business is derived from renewable sources, reflecting a strong commitment to sustainability.

Benefits and Limitations

The primary benefit of tracking the Renewable Energy Utilization Rate is the positive impact on the company's reputation and brand image among eco-conscious consumers, leading to an increase in customer loyalty and trust. However, one limitation is the potential initial investment required to implement renewable energy systems, which might pose a challenge for some businesses.

Industry Benchmarks

According to industry benchmarks, the average Renewable Energy Utilization Rate for similar businesses in the US is approximately 35-40%. However, top-performing laundromat chains have achieved utilization rates of 50-60%, setting a high standard for sustainable energy practices in the industry.

Tips and Tricks

  • Invest in energy-efficient technologies and machinery to reduce overall energy consumption.
  • Consider installing solar panels or implementing other renewable energy systems to increase the utilization rate.
  • Participate in government incentive programs and grants for green businesses to offset initial investment costs.

Eco-Friendly Product Sales Growth

Definition

Eco-Friendly Product Sales Growth is a key performance indicator that measures the increase or decrease in the sales of environmentally sustainable products over a specified period of time. This ratio is essential to measure as it reflects the market demand for eco-friendly products and the effectiveness of the business's sustainability initiatives. It is critical for businesses, especially those in the eco-friendly industry, to track this KPI as it provides insight into consumer behavior and preferences. Furthermore, it directly impacts business performance by indicating the success of sustainability efforts and the potential for revenue growth.

Eco-Friendly Product Sales Growth = (Current Period Sales - Previous Period Sales) / Previous Period Sales

How To Calculate

To calculate Eco-Friendly Product Sales Growth, subtract the sales of the previous period from the sales of the current period. Then, divide the result by the sales of the previous period. This formula provides a percentage that represents the growth or decline in eco-friendly product sales over time. By tracking this KPI, businesses can assess the effectiveness of their sustainability strategies and make informed decisions to drive sales growth.

Example

For example, if the sales of eco-friendly products in the previous period were $50,000 and the sales in the current period are $60,000, the calculation would be: ($60,000 - $50,000) / $50,000 = 0.20 or 20%. This means that there has been a 20% increase in eco-friendly product sales compared to the previous period.

Benefits and Limitations

The benefits of tracking Eco-Friendly Product Sales Growth include understanding consumer demand, measuring the impact of sustainability efforts, and identifying opportunities for revenue growth. However, a potential limitation is that this KPI does not account for external factors that may influence sales, such as changes in consumer trends or market competition.

Industry Benchmarks

According to industry benchmarks, the average annual growth rate for eco-friendly product sales in the US is approximately 5-10%. Above-average performance may reach 15-20%, while exceptional performance can exceed 25% annually.

Tips and Tricks

  • Invest in marketing campaigns to promote eco-friendly products
  • Offer discounts or incentives to encourage eco-friendly purchases
  • Expand the range of eco-friendly products to cater to diverse consumer preferences
  • Educate consumers on the benefits of eco-friendly products through targeted messaging
